Differences in the Manufacturing of Heavy Duty Truck Brake Drums


Heavy trucks play an indispensable role in the transportation industry, and the performance of their braking system is directly related to driving safety and transportation efficiency. Among numerous braking system components, heavy duty truck brake drums, as one of the main braking components, play a crucial role. Although the basic structure of brake drums is similar, there are significant differences in manufacturing processes, material selection, and technical applications, which not only affect the efficiency and durability of braking, but also relate to the overall operating cost of vehicles.

 

The selection of materials is an important factor in the manufacturing of heavy duty truck brake drums

 

Traditional heavy duty brake drums typically use cast iron materials, which have good wear resistance and heat dissipation performance. However, in recent years, there has been a trend in the industry towards using aluminum alloys or composite materials. Aluminum alloy brake drums are lighter in weight, which helps to reduce the overall weight of the vehicle, thereby improving fuel economy and cargo capacity. Although its manufacturing cost is relatively high, the excellent heat dissipation performance of aluminum alloy brake drums can improve safety to a certain extent under high load and long-term driving conditions. Therefore, there is a complex trade-off between material selection and the performance and cost of the brake drum.

 

The differences in manufacturing processes also affect the quality and performance of heavy duty truck brake drums

 

The traditional manufacturing process of truck brake drums is mainly casting, which can achieve high-precision dimensions and good surface smoothness. However, in recent years, the gradual introduction of advanced forging technology and precision machining methods has improved the strength and toughness of brake drums. These new processes not only reduce waste of raw materials, but also improve product consistency and reliability. Therefore, in the manufacturing of brake drums, choosing more advanced production processes can significantly enhance the added value of the product.

 

The application of technology is also playing an increasingly important role in the manufacturing of heavy duty truck brake drums

 

With the rise of computer-aided design, computer-aided manufacturing, and intelligent manufacturing, a large amount of data and information technology have been applied to the development and production of truck drum brakes. This technology integration effectively improves the precision of design and manufacturing efficiency, and also makes it possible to predict and optimize the performance of brake drums. Manufacturers can respond more quickly to market demand and provide more customized product solutions for different vehicle models and uses.

 

In summary, the manufacturing of drum brake trucks involves multiple considerations, including material selection, manufacturing processes, and technological applications. These factors are intertwined and jointly affect the performance and cost of the brake drum. In the future manufacturing trends, continuous technological innovation and material advancements will drive the performance of brake drums towards higher standards to better meet the needs of traffic safety and environmental protection. For manufacturing enterprises, precise market positioning and flexible production capacity will be the key to maintaining a competitive advantage.
